FIVE FILE-IN FOR KABWATA BY-ELECTION

Five candidates vying for the Kabwata by-election have so far successfully filed-in their nominations.

Among the political parties that have successfully filed-in are, the Economic Equity Party, Peoples Alliance for Change, United Progressive Party, Patriotic Front and Socialist Party.

Other parties expected to file-in their nominations this afternoon are the UPND, RAINBOW Party, Patriotic for Economic Progress and an Independent.

And speaking shortly after successfully filing in his nomination papers, People’s Alliance for Change PAC candidate SYDNEY ZYAMBO said he will prioritize the needs of all citizens in his constituency especially women and the youth when he is elected into office because they are the majority.

The Kabwata seat fell vacant after UPND’s Levy Mkandawire died in a road traffic accident in Lusaka.

Meanwhile, United Progressive Party UPP candidate FRANCIS LIBANDA said he will serve the people of Kabwata diligently when voted into office.

And Patriotic Front Candidate CLEMENT TEMBO said the PF is coming back as a re-branded party that wants to serve the people in Kabwata.

Socialist Party Candidate, TRIPHER NGA’NDU has also filed in for the socialist party.

Meanwhile, the Democratic Party’s aspiring candidate, FRED MUBANGA has failed to file in his nomination papers to contest the Kabwata parliamentary seat.

DP Spokesperson MWANAWINA KWIBISA said the move to stop their candidate from filing in is unjustifiable and a threat to democracy.

But District Electoral Officer ALEX MWANSA said the Democratic Party can still fill in their nomination today after the court gives guidance on who should represent the party.

He explained that the faction groups both wanted to file in their candidates which is not allowed when the both coming from the same party name.

The nomination is still ongoing.
